Answer:

Physical Hazard

Step-by-step explanation:

An hazard is defined as something or a substance that by itself or due to its interaction or combination with another substance has the potential to cause harm.

We have 3 types of hazards.

a. Physical Hazard: This has to do with substances such as: uncovered light bulbs

b. Chemical Hazard: This has to do with chemical substances e.g. Acids, Bases, Pesticides, radioactive substances, e.t.c.

c. Biological Hazard: For example microorganisms such as Viruses, Bacteria and Fungi

Uncovered light bulbs may expose foods to physical hazard such as if the light bulbs get shattered , the presence of broken light bulb shards in food is very harmful.
